About the random picker

Paste a list β€” one entry per line β€” and let the wheel choose. Spin for the theatrical version, or pick instantly when you just need an answer. The "remove each winner" option takes names out of the pool as they are drawn, so you can work through a whole list in a fair random order.

The winner is chosen before the animation starts, using the browser's cryptographic random source; the spin is presentation only, and the wheel always comes to rest on the name that was actually drawn.

Frequently asked questions

How do I pick a random name from a list?

Paste your names into the box, one per line, then press Spin the wheel β€” or Pick instantly if you would rather skip the animation.

Can I remove a winner so they aren't picked twice?

Yes. Turn on "Remove each winner from the list after they're drawn" and each name is taken out of the pool once drawn, which lets you work through the whole list in a fair random order.

Is the wheel actually random, or does it favour certain slices?

It is genuinely random. The winner is selected first from the cryptographic random source, and the wheel is then animated to land on that slice β€” so the visual has no influence on the outcome.

How many names can I add?

There is no fixed limit. Beyond about twenty the labels get small on the wheel, so for long lists the instant pick is easier to read.
